vBulletin: Codierung der eingebunden Bilder / Avatare falsch

  • Die Codierung der Sonderzeichen, insbesondere des & (ampersand) in den URLs ist falsch. Laut HTML-Spezifikation müssen diese als & geschrieben, also kodiert werden. Dies ist nicht der Fall.

    Der Grund ist hier wohl direkt im Template zu suchen, denn alle Aufrufe erfolgen über {vb:raw} und nicht über {vb:var}. Letzteres würde diese Kodierung automatisch umsetzen.

    Falsch:

    Code
    https://seo-nw.de/core/image.php?userid=98&dateline=1347546253


    Richtig:

    Code
    https://seo-nw.de/core/image.php?userid=98&dateline=1347546253

    Ich wünsche euch alles Gute.

  • Welche Frage? Du hast wahrscheinlich die gleiche, die ich vor ca. 2 Jahren auch hatte, oder? Rein als URL, die man in den Browser eingibt, ist das & falsch. Aber im Quelltext, bei img src="" oder a href="" ist es richtig. Hier im vBulletin-Forum ist es bei Links, CSS, Feeds etc auch korrekt, nur bei den Bildern ist es falsch.

    Ist wie mit der Suche: Vergleiche mal "Neu" mit "Neue Themen". Auch hier ist bei "Neu" falsch kodiert. In der URL steht es richtig, aber im Quelltext ist es falsch. Ist quasi auch nicht Valide, aber der Browser löst es meist korrekt auf.

    Ich wünsche euch alles Gute.